Senior Metallurgist (Process Improvement & Analytics)
On-siteSahuarita, Arizona, United States
Job Summary
Own and maintain the Processing OPEX Model, including operating cost assumptions, benchmarking, forecasting, and scenario analysis. Lead process improvement initiatives focused on throughput, recovery, operating costs, and energy efficiency, while supporting mine-to-mill optimization through geometallurgical evaluations and ore variability assessments. Develop operational dashboards, KPIs, and performance monitoring systems using modern analytics platforms to analyze metallurgical and business performance data. Support Detailed Engineering, Operational Readiness, Commissioning, and Startup through the development of data-driven solutions and continuous improvement programs. Mentor engineers and prepare technical reports and executive recommendations.
Required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ree in metallurgical engineering, Chemical Engineering, Mining Engineering, Mineral Processing, or related discipline
- Minimum eight (8) years of experience in mineral processing, metallurgy, technical services, process improvement, operational excellence, or business improvement functions
- Experience in large-scale copper, molybdenum, gold, or polymetallic operations
- Current and valid driver's license
Desired Qualifications
- Master's Degree in Metallurgy, Mining Engineering, Business Analytics, Data Analytics, MBA, or related discipline
- Experience managing metallurgical accounting systems
- Experience developing OPEX and CAPEX business cases
- Experience supporting project development, feasibility studies, commissioning, startup, and operational readiness programs
- Experience with geometallurgy, mine-to-mill optimization, and business improvement initiatives
